Benefits of Using a Treadmill


Treadmills offer numerous advantages for people seeking to boost their fitness levels or preserve an athletic regimen.

1. Convenience

Owning a treadmill enables users to work out at their own schedule, eliminating dependence on weather. It provides flexibility, as exercises can occur day or night.

2. Personalized Workouts

Many modern treadmills include personalized programs to accommodate newbies and skilled professional athletes. Users can change speed, incline, and exercise duration to make the most of the efficiency of their sessions.

3. Tracking Progress

A lot of treadmills come geared up with digital screens that tape-record crucial stats such as distance, speed, calories burned, and heart rate. Monitoring this information helps users track their fitness progress in time.

4. Lowered Impact

Treadmills frequently provide a cushioned surface that can reduce joint impact compared to working on tough outdoor surface areas, making them an ideal alternative for individuals with joint issues or those recuperating from injuries.

5. Variety of Workouts

Users can take part in various workouts on a treadmill, from walking and running to interval training and speed work. Some machines even use integrated courses that mimic outside terrains.

FAQs About Treadmills


1. What is the typical life expectancy of a treadmill?

Usually, a premium treadmill can last in between 7 to 12 years, depending on use, upkeep, and build quality.

2. What is the very best treadmill brand name?

Popular brand names include NordicTrack, Sole Fitness, Precor, and LifeSpan, each understood for their quality and customer fulfillment.

3. Can I use a treadmill for walking?

Yes, treadmills are best for walking, jogging, or running, making them versatile for users of all fitness levels.

4. How often should I service my treadmill?

Regular maintenance is normally suggested every 6 months to guarantee optimum performance and longevity.

5. Is it alright to run on a treadmill every day?

While running on a treadmill daily is acceptable for some, it's sensible to integrate day of rest or alternate exercises to avoid possible overuse injuries.
